Permits and Other Rights Sample Clauses

Permits and Other Rights. Each of the Parent Guarantor and the Restricted Subsidiaries possesses all material permits, franchises, licenses, patents, trademarks, trade names, service marks, copyrights and all rights with respect thereto, free from burdensome restrictions, that are necessary for the ownership, maintenance and operation of its business and none of the Parent Guarantor or the Restricted Subsidiaries is in violation of any rights of others with respect to the foregoing.

Permits and Other Rights. Customer-Generator shall obtain, maintain and comply with all permits, licenses, authorizations and other rights required to perform the Construction Activities, to own, operate, use and maintain the Project [(including, but not limited to, the FERC Order)] and to sell and deliver the new electrical output of the Project. Customer-Generator shall furnish to PSE on request copies of all documents granting, evidencing or otherwise related to such permits, licenses, authorizations and rights. Customer-Generator hereby represents that the Project is exempt from the licensing requirements under the Federal Power Act.
